Technical SEO Checklist: A Dependable Foundation for Corporate Websites

Technical SEO is the infrastructure discipline that makes strong content accessible, understandable, and reliably presented to search engines.

01

Define the role of technical SEO correctly

Technical SEO cannot guarantee a ranking by itself. It creates the conditions in which useful content and authority can perform. If a search engine cannot reach a page, interpret it, or serve an experience users can tolerate, content investment will be constrained. The work is therefore a shared responsibility across content, product, marketing, and technology—not an isolated development task.

Connect organic visibility to business priorities first. Identify which services, products, expertise, markets, and languages matter. Prioritise the checklist around that context. A large commerce site with thousands of filtered pages has different crawl and duplication risks from a focused B2B site with a small collection of service pages.

Audit crawling and indexing signals

Robots.txt guides crawlers but does not protect confidential information. A mistaken rule can block valuable sections. XML sitemaps should contain only canonical, indexable URLs returning successful responses. Use search-engine coverage reports, URL inspection, and server logs together to understand what bots request and how the platform responds.

Noindex, canonical, redirects, and sitemaps must not contradict one another. A supposedly indexable URL that points its canonical elsewhere creates ambiguity. Staging environments need protection from indexing, and those restrictions must be removed deliberately at release. Where JavaScript is used, principal content and links should be present in dependable server output so discovery does not rely on fragile client execution.

Align URL architecture with search intent

Short, descriptive, stable URLs provide context to people and crawlers. Prefer service and subject structures over department names likely to change during reorganisation. Every important page should be reachable through navigation or contextual internal links rather than existing only behind site search. Click depth should reflect commercial priority without manufacturing unnecessary levels.

Producing many weak pages for similar intent creates internal competition. Organise content around principal topics, supporting questions, and decision stages. Link labels should describe the destination rather than say “click here”. Breadcrumbs reinforce hierarchy and can be marked up with structured data. Large sites need an explicit index policy for pagination, filters, search parameters, and generated combinations.

Generate consistent on-page signals

Each indexable page needs a distinctive title, a useful search-result description, and one clear primary heading. Headings organise the subject; they are not containers for keyword repetition. Alternative text should communicate the purpose of meaningful images, while decorative images should be hidden from assistive technology. Language attributes and hreflang annotations must agree with the actual regional versions.

Canonical tags identify a preferred version among duplicates; they are not substitutes for redirects. Open Graph and social assets do not directly secure rankings, but they improve sharing and brand consistency. The content system should produce safe defaults for all of these fields while allowing authorised editors to override them where the subject requires a more precise description.

Keep structured data aligned with visible content

Schema.org markup helps engines identify organisations, articles, products, services, and breadcrumb relationships. It should not introduce claims that users cannot see or be treated as a guarantee of rich results. JSON-LD needs to reflect visible content and comply with the required properties and quality guidance for the selected type.

Organisation names, logos, addresses, and contact details should remain consistent. Article authorship, publisher, and publication dates must be genuine. Product stock and pricing must come from current operational data. Validate changes and monitor enhancement reports, while recognising that syntactically valid markup may still be ineligible if it does not meet content policies.

Use real-user data for performance and mobile quality

Mobile-first indexing means primary content, links, and structured data need to be complete in the mobile experience. Responsive design is generally easier to govern than a separate mobile domain. Test touch targets, typography, navigation, and forms on actual devices. Intrusive interstitials should not obstruct principal content when a person arrives from search.

Core Web Vitals field data represents real conditions, while laboratory tests help diagnose causes. Use both. Review image sizing, critical resources, fonts, JavaScript, and server response over time. Third-party marketing tags belong in the performance budget, with an approval process that considers the value and technical cost of every new script.

Plan migrations and continuous assurance

Before changing domain, platform, or URLs, capture current traffic, backlinks, and index coverage. Map every valuable old URL to an appropriate new destination using permanent redirects, avoiding chains. Update internal links directly. Analytics, search-console ownership, sitemaps, and canonical tags should be part of the release checklist rather than follow-up tasks.

Monitor crawling errors, index count, organic sessions, visibility, and server failures closely after launch. Technical SEO should not be confined to an annual audit. Run automated checks when a new template, content type, or integration is released, and maintain a monthly health view. The objective is a quality system that protects discoverability throughout product development.
